Acceptance criteria are vital in project management, ensuring successful project delivery. Understanding the importance of acceptance criteria, quality assurance, and testing is essential for project managers and teams alike. We will discuss why defining clear acceptance criteria is crucial for meeting stakeholder expectations and ensuring project success and common understanding. By providing real-world examples and step-by-step guidance, this article aims to effectively equip project managers with the knowledge needed to define and utilize acceptance criteria, user stories, development teams, products, and scope creep in their projects.
Defining Acceptance Criteria
Understanding Basics
Acceptance criteria in project management refer to the conditions that must be met for a deliverable to be accepted within projects. They outline the specific requirements and expectations for project deliverables. Having a clear understanding of the basics of acceptance criteria is vital for effective project planning.
Project Deliverables
Acceptance criteria are directly related to project deliverables. They help define project acceptance criteria, which constitutes a successful deliverable completion. By establishing well-defined acceptance criteria, project teams can ensure that their deliverables meet the desired standards.
Setting Expectations
Acceptance criteria are crucial in setting clear expectations between stakeholders, project teams, and users. They provide a common understanding of what needs to be achieved and define the parameters for success. Setting realistic expectations through acceptance criteria is essential for ensuring project success.
Importance in Project Management
Ensuring Quality
Acceptance criteria are vital in project management. They play a significant role in ensuring the quality of project deliverables. These criteria provide measurable benchmarks against which the quality can be assessed. By incorporating acceptance criteria, project managers can maintain high-quality standards throughout the project lifecycle.
Guiding Teams
Another crucial aspect of acceptance criteria is that they serve as guidelines for project teams during execution. They provide clarity on project completion and how it should be done. Well-defined acceptance criteria help teams stay focused and aligned with project goals, reducing confusion and enhancing productivity.
Client Satisfaction
Acceptance criteria contribute to client satisfaction and project completion by clearly defining their requirements. When clients clearly understand what they can expect from the final deliverables, it helps avoid misunderstandings and ensures that their expectations are met. Meeting these acceptance criteria enhances client trust and satisfaction with the end result, leading to stronger relationships and potential future collaborations.
Types and Functions
Scenario-Oriented
Acceptance criteria in project management are often scenario-oriented. This means they address different use cases or scenarios that the deliverable should be able to handle successfully. By considering various situations, scenario-oriented acceptance criteria ensure comprehensive coverage of the project requirements. For example, if a software application is being developed, the acceptance criteria may include scenarios such as user registration, login functionality, and data retrieval. Each scenario would have specific criteria that need to be met for successful acceptance.
Rule-Based
Another important aspect of acceptance criteria is that they are rule-based. This means they specify the conditions for accepting or rejecting the deliverable. By providing objective criteria against which the deliverables can be evaluated, rule-based acceptance criteria eliminate subjectivity and ensure fairness in assessment. For instance, if a product needs to have a response time of less than one second, this would be specified as a rule in the acceptance criteria. If the product meets this criterion, it will be accepted; otherwise, it will be rejected.
Acceptance Criteria vs Definition of Done
Clarifying Differences
Acceptance criteria play a crucial role in project management by clarifying any differences or ambiguities in project requirements. They serve as a set of conditions that must be met for a deliverable to be considered acceptable. By defining these criteria, stakeholders can have a common language to discuss and resolve discrepancies. This promotes effective communication and alignment among all participants involved in the project.
Impact on Scope
The acceptance criteria directly impact the scope of a project. They define the boundaries of what is included and excluded from the project scope. By clearly outlining what needs to be achieved for each deliverable, acceptance criteria help manage project constraints effectively. Understanding this impact is essential for ensuring that the project stays within its defined scope and objectives.
Having well-defined acceptance criteria allows project managers to set clear expectations with their team members and stakeholders. It helps avoid misunderstandings and prevents scope creep, where additional work is added outside the original scope without proper evaluation. By explicitly stating what needs to be accomplished, acceptance criteria provide a benchmark against which progress can be measured.
Writing Effective Acceptance Criteria
Key Components
Acceptance criteria in project management are essential for ensuring successful project execution. They consist of specific measurable attributes or conditions that must be met for a deliverable to be considered complete. These criteria may include performance benchmarks, functionality requirements, or usability standards. Project managers can ensure comprehensive coverage and alignment with project goals by identifying the key components of acceptance criteria.
Common Challenges
Ambiguity Issues
One common challenge in project management is ambiguity. Unclear guidelines and expectations can lead to misunderstandings and conflicts among stakeholders. Acceptance criteria address this issue by providing clear guidelines eliminating room for interpretation. They ensure a shared understanding among all parties involved, minimizing potential conflicts during the execution of the project.
Unrealistic Benchmarks
Setting unrealistic benchmarks for project deliverables can hinder progress and lead to dissatisfaction among stakeholders. Acceptance criteria help prevent this by aligning expectations with practical possibilities and limitations. Project managers promote achievable goals and maintain stakeholder satisfaction by incorporating realistic benchmarks into acceptance criteria.
Tips for Clarity
Clarity is crucial to writing effective acceptance criteria. It is important to communicate requirements clearly and concisely to avoid technical jargon. This ensures that all stakeholders can easily understand the criteria without confusion or misinterpretation. Incorporating tips for clarity into acceptance criteria enhances their effectiveness and facilitates smooth collaboration among team members.
Operational Planning and Acceptance Criteria
Aligning with Deliverables
Acceptance criteria in project management play a crucial role in ensuring that the project’s desired outcomes are met. These criteria should closely align with the specific requirements and objectives outlined in the project plan. By doing so, they serve as a reference point for evaluating whether the deliverables meet the intended goals.
For example, if a project’s objective is to develop a new software application, the acceptance criteria may include specific features or functionalities that must be present in the final product. This alignment between acceptance criteria and deliverables helps maintain focus on what needs to be achieved and increases the chances of project success.
Managing Scope Creep
Scope creep refers to uncontrolled changes or additions to a project’s scope, which can lead to delays, budget overruns, and decreased overall quality. Acceptance criteria can help manage scope creep by providing clear boundaries for what is included within the project scope.
By defining acceptance criteria upfront, any additional requests or changes can be evaluated against these criteria to determine their alignment with the project objectives. This evaluation process ensures that only relevant changes are considered and prevents unnecessary expansion of the project scope.
For instance, if stakeholders request additional features that were not initially planned during development, these requests can be compared against the established acceptance criteria. If they do not align with these criteria or fall outside of their boundaries, they can be carefully evaluated before deciding whether to incorporate them into the project.
Creating Consensus
Collaborative Roles
Acceptance criteria in project management require collaboration among stakeholders, project managers, and teams. This collaborative approach ensures that all perspectives are considered and that the acceptance criteria cover all necessary aspects of the project. By involving different parties in defining acceptance criteria, stakeholder engagement is promoted, leading to a more comprehensive understanding of project requirements.
Timely Definitions
Defining acceptance criteria early in the project lifecycle is crucial for effective project management. It is essential to establish these criteria before the execution phase begins so that they can guide project teams throughout the implementation process. Timely definitions of acceptance criteria help prevent delays and misunderstandings by providing clear guidelines from the start.
By involving stakeholders, project managers, and teams in creating acceptance criteria, a consensus can be reached on what needs to be accomplished. This collaborative effort ensures that everyone’s input is considered, increasing the chances of success for the project.
Defining acceptance criteria early on sets clear expectations for all parties involved. It allows team members to align their efforts with the defined goals and objectives, reducing confusion and improving overall efficiency.
User Stories in Agile Projects
Incorporating Criteria
Acceptance criteria are essential to project management, particularly in agile projects that use user stories. These criteria should be incorporated into project documentation and communication channels to ensure their visibility and adherence. By doing so, all relevant parties can easily access the acceptance criteria throughout the project lifecycle.
Incorporating acceptance criteria effectively means making them readily available to everyone involved in the project. This accessibility ensures that team members, stakeholders, and clients are aware of the specific requirements that need to be met to complete each user story or task successfully.
Defining Success
Acceptance criteria play a crucial role in defining success for project deliverables. They provide measurable indicators of achievement against predetermined standards. Project teams can clearly define what constitutes success through acceptance criteria to evaluate whether they have met the desired outcomes.
For example, if a user story involves developing a new feature for a website, the acceptance criteria may include specific functionality requirements or performance benchmarks that need to be achieved. These criteria serve as objective measures by which success can be evaluated.
Conclusion
In conclusion, acceptance criteria play a crucial role in project management. They provide clear guidelines for determining whether a deliverable meets stakeholders’ expectations and requirements. By defining specific conditions that must be met, acceptance criteria ensure that projects are completed successfully and satisfy the desired outcomes.
To write effective acceptance criteria, project managers should consider the different types and functions, such as technical, functional, and performance criteria. They should also focus on creating consensus among stakeholders and ensuring that acceptance criteria align with the overall project goals. Incorporating acceptance criteria into user stories can enhance collaboration and enable agile teams to prioritize tasks effectively.
Frequently Asked Questions
What is the acceptance criteria in project management?
Acceptance criteria in project management are specific conditions or requirements that must be met for a deliverable to be considered acceptable. They define a project’s boundaries and provide a clear understanding of what needs to be achieved.
Why is acceptance criteria important in project management?
Acceptance criteria are crucial in project management. They ensure that stakeholders have a shared understanding of what constitutes a successful outcome. They help prevent misunderstandings, clarify expectations, and serve as measurable guidelines for evaluating deliverables.
What are the types and functions of acceptance criteria?
Types of acceptance criteria include functional, performance, usability, compatibility, security, and regulatory criteria. Their functions include defining quality standards, specifying user requirements, guiding testing efforts, facilitating communication among team members, and ensuring customer satisfaction.
How does acceptance criteria differ from the definition of done?
Acceptance criteria define what needs to be accomplished for an individual deliverable to be accepted. On the other hand, the definition of done outlines the overall completion requirements for an entire task or user story.
How can I write effective acceptance criteria?
To write effective acceptance criteria:
- Be specific and precise.
- Use objective language.
- Make them measurable.
- Ensure they are realistic and achievable.
- Include both positive and negative scenarios.
- Collaborate with stakeholders to gain consensus on expectations.
- Review and refine them regularly throughout the project lifecycle.
How do user stories relate to acceptance criteria in Agile projects?
User stories capture high-level requirements from an end-user perspective in Agile projects. Acceptance criteria further detail these user stories by providing specific conditions that must be met for each requirement to be considered complete and accepted during development iterations.
Remember: The answers provided here aim to follow Google’s E-A-T concept by offering accurate information written objectively from a third-person perspective while encouraging detail-oriented responses.
0 responses on "What is Acceptance Criteria in Project Management: A Comprehensive Guide"